Rozwiązywanie problemów z zabezpieczeniami rozwiązań pakietu Office
Dotyczy: Visual Studio
Ten artykuł zawiera porady dotyczące rozwiązywania typowych problemów, które mogą wystąpić podczas pracy z zabezpieczaniem rozwiązań pakietu Office.
Informacje zawarte w tym artykule dotyczą projektów na poziomie dokumentu i projektów dodatków Visual Studio Tools dla pakietu Office (VSTO). Zobacz Funkcje dostępne według aplikacja pakietu Office lication i typu projektu.
Nie można instalować zaufanych rozwiązań z witryn z ograniczeniami
Jeśli witryna sieci Web znajduje się w strefie witryn z ograniczeniami w programie Internet Explorer, użytkownicy nie mogą zainstalować rozwiązania z lokalizacji internetowej, nawet jeśli rozwiązanie jest podpisane przy użyciu zaufanego certyfikatu.
Adres URL manifestu wdrożenia można podzielić na jedną z pięciu stref:
- Mój komputer
- Internet
- Lokalny intranet
- Zaufane witryny
- Witryny z ograniczeniami
Jeśli lokalizacja manifestu wdrożenia została przypisana do strefy lokacji z ograniczeniami, środowisko uruchomieniowe Visual Studio Tools dla pakietu Office nie instaluje rozwiązania. Jeśli lokalizacja jest znana i może być zaufana, użytkownik może usunąć lokalizację ze strefy witryn z ograniczeniami i zainstalować rozwiązanie. Aby uzyskać informacje na temat zarządzania strefami, zobacz Konfigurowanie zaufanych wydawców ClickOnce.
Nie można zainstalować rozwiązań z udziałów plików sieciowych ani lokalizacji sieci Web, gdy jest zainstalowana konfiguracja zwiększonych zabezpieczeń programu Internet Explorer lub program Internet Explorer 7
Konfiguracja zwiększonych zabezpieczeń programu Internet Explorer (IEESC) w systemie Windows Server 2003 lub nowszym oraz program Internet Explorer 7 lub nowszy znacznie ogranicza możliwość przeglądania Internetu przez użytkowników. Gdy użytkownicy próbują zainstalować rozwiązania pakietu Office z sieciowego udziału plików lub lokalizacji sieci Web, mogą otrzymać następujący komunikat o błędzie: "Dostosowane funkcje w tej aplikacji nie będą działać, ponieważ certyfikat używany do podpisywania manifestu wdrożenia dla <rozwiązania SolutionName> nie jest zaufany. Skontaktuj się z administratorem, aby uzyskać dalszą pomoc".
W przypadku programu IEESC i internet Explorer 7 lub nowszego, jeśli adres URL manifestu wdrożenia jest skategoryzowany w strefie internetowej, manifest musi mieć certyfikat od zaufanego wydawcy lub nie można zainstalować rozwiązania. Bez interfejsu IEESC domyślne zachowanie polega na monitie użytkownika końcowego o podjęcie decyzji o zaufaniu.
Aby zarządzać efektem programu IEESC i Internet Explorer 7 i nowszych, zidentyfikuj witryny internetowe i ścieżki uniwersalnej konwencji nazewnictwa (UNC), które ufasz, i dodaj je do jednej z zaufanych stref zabezpieczeń (lokalny intranet lub zaufane witryny). Aby uzyskać informacje na temat zarządzania strefami, zobacz Konfigurowanie zaufanych wydawców ClickOnce.